Got abit of annoying problem in two parts

1) my motherboard is a complete troll and *loves* to reset boot order, or just ignore what i set it too. Ive tried ssd in different ports, still does it.

2) I have windows installed on a ssd, but my other drives still point or have bootable info from other windows installs or whatever from ages ago. which obivously doesnt work.

can I remove or replace that bootable info without formatting the other hd's? and how do I do that :x

mobo is a msi p67 gd65

the drives have a ton of data on them, games, music, photos etc :).
3.5 - 4 tb across all the drives so i dont fancy shuffling around all that data :|
 
The BIOS settings issue is probably due to the CMOS battery failing. Have you tried replacing it?

Failing that it could be a bug with the BIOS version so it may be worth seeing if there is an updated version you can try.
 
I presume removing the Windows folders from the other HDD's would eliminate this issue. There may also be a boot.ini on the route of the drives which could be removed. I would just remove everything that isn't your personal data.
